1、上取整,不管四舍五入的規(guī)則,只要后面有小數(shù)前面的整數(shù)就加1。下取整,不管四舍五入的規(guī)則,只要后面有小數(shù)忽略小數(shù)給定。比如:4.9,調用用向下取整函數(shù),得到的是4。調用用向上取整函數(shù),得到的是5。
成都地區(qū)優(yōu)秀IDC服務器托管提供商(創(chuàng)新互聯(lián)).為客戶提供專業(yè)的服務器托管機柜,四川各地服務器托管,服務器托管機柜、多線服務器托管.托管咨詢專線:028-86922220
2、int i = 5;或i = (int) 5。這樣的方法采用的是舍去小數(shù)部分。整數(shù)除法運算符‘/’取整 ‘/’本身就有取整功能(int / int),可是整數(shù)除法對負數(shù)的取整結果和使用的C編譯器有關。
3、C語言的取整是指將浮點數(shù)轉換為整數(shù),即只取整數(shù)部分。這個操作并不是通過函數(shù)實現(xiàn)的,而是C語言的強制類型轉換。強制浮點數(shù)轉換為整數(shù)的規(guī)則為,只取浮點數(shù)的整數(shù)部分,無條件舍去小數(shù)部分。
4、可以用以下函數(shù):double ceil(double x) 計算不小于雙精度實數(shù)x的最小整數(shù);double floor(double x) 計算不大于雙精度實數(shù)x的最大整數(shù);這些函數(shù)包含在math.h庫函數(shù)中。如有錯誤,請多原諒。
5、C語言有以下幾種取整方法:直接賦值給整數(shù)變量。如:int i = 5; 或 i = (int) 5;這種方法采用的是舍去小數(shù)部分,可以用于你的問題。
6、如果你需要表示的整數(shù)超過了機器所能表示的最大范圍,那就需要你自己編寫轉換程序了。基本思路可以這樣做:定義字符串數(shù)組,字符串數(shù)組可以定義得很長,然后用戶輸入完后,你可以將輸入的字符串轉換成數(shù)字。
1、int i = 5;或i = (int) 5。這樣的方法采用的是舍去小數(shù)部分。整數(shù)除法運算符‘/’取整 ‘/’本身就有取整功能(int / int),可是整數(shù)除法對負數(shù)的取整結果和使用的C編譯器有關。
2、main(){},插入如下代碼:float PI=1415926;int number=0;number=(int)PI;printf(%d\n,number);按紅嘆號測試。
3、向下取整的運算稱為Floor,用數(shù)學符號表示,與之相對的,向上取整的運算稱為Ceiling,用數(shù)學符號表示。
4、C語言的取整是指將浮點數(shù)轉換為整數(shù),即只取整數(shù)部分。這個操作并不是通過函數(shù)實現(xiàn)的,而是C語言的強制類型轉換。強制浮點數(shù)轉換為整數(shù)的規(guī)則為,只取浮點數(shù)的整數(shù)部分,無條件舍去小數(shù)部分。
c語言有以下幾種取整方法:直接賦值給整數(shù)變量。如:int i = 5;或 i = (int)5;這種方法采用的是舍去小數(shù)部分,可以用于你的問題。
首先請打開Visual C++ 0,(本文使用Visual C++ 0軟件操作,也可使用Visual Studio或其他C/C++編程軟件。),打開成功后如圖所示。點擊左上角“文件”菜單按鈕,并點擊“新建”按鈕。
。取余符號就是一個 % 號,我們叫做取模運算符,比如5%3就等于2 2。略 3。
c語言中取余%用法:兩邊的運算量必須為整型,且%后面的運算量不能為0。例如:7 % 4 商為1 余數(shù)值為3。7 % 4 余數(shù)值為3。4 % 7 余數(shù)值為4。10 % 5 余數(shù)值為0。
向下取整的運算稱為Floor,用數(shù)學符號表示,與之相對的,向上取整的運算稱為Ceiling,用數(shù)學符號表示。
1、c語言有以下幾種取整方法:直接賦值給整數(shù)變量。如:int i = 5;或 i = (int)5;這種方法采用的是舍去小數(shù)部分,可以用于你的問題。
2、C語言的取整是指將浮點數(shù)轉換為整數(shù),即只取整數(shù)部分。這個操作并不是通過函數(shù)實現(xiàn)的,而是C語言的強制類型轉換。強制浮點數(shù)轉換為整數(shù)的規(guī)則為,只取浮點數(shù)的整數(shù)部分,無條件舍去小數(shù)部分。
3、整數(shù)除法運算符‘/’取整 ‘/’本身就有取整功能(int / int),可是整數(shù)除法對負數(shù)的取整結果和使用的C編譯器有關。
??依次遞減,最上面具有最高的優(yōu)先級,逗號操作符具有最低的優(yōu)先級。表達式的結合次序取決于表達式中各種運算符的優(yōu)先級。C語言中,運算符的運算優(yōu)先級共分為15 級。1 級最高,15 級最低。 在表達式中,優(yōu)先級較高的先于優(yōu)先級較低的進行運算。而在一個運算量兩側的運算符 優(yōu)先級相同時,則按運算符的結合性所規(guī)定的結合方向處理。
一級運算符:標識,常量,字符串文字量,優(yōu)先級提升表達式最優(yōu)先執(zhí)行。
優(yōu)先級與求值順序無關。相同優(yōu)先級中,按結合性進行結合。大多數(shù)運算符結合性是從左到右,只有三個優(yōu)先級是從右至左結合的,它們是單目運算符、條件運算符、賦值運算符。
第七級:&&、|| 邏輯與&&優(yōu)先級大于邏輯或||。第八級:? :也稱為條件運算符號,是C語言中唯一的一個三目運算符,結合順序是從右往左。
文章名稱:c語言優(yōu)先函數(shù) c語言+*優(yōu)先級
分享URL:http://chinadenli.net/article12/deheggc.html
成都網(wǎng)站建設公司_創(chuàng)新互聯(lián),為您提供網(wǎng)站建設、移動網(wǎng)站建設、Google、網(wǎng)站設計、靜態(tài)網(wǎng)站、網(wǎng)站改版
聲明:本網(wǎng)站發(fā)布的內容(圖片、視頻和文字)以用戶投稿、用戶轉載內容為主,如果涉及侵權請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內容未經(jīng)允許不得轉載,或轉載時需注明來源: 創(chuàng)新互聯(lián)